Marca was the first to report that Liverpool will make a bid to sign Real Madrid midfielder Aurélien Tchouaméni in the summer transfer window. “It makes sense as the Reds are going through a difficult period on the pitch and it could lead to them having another big transfer window to try and steer themselves back in the right direction.

Liverpool face a tough battle to qualify for Champions League football, as Arne Slot’s side have suffered a heavy slump after winning the Premier League title last season. – As of right now, they are in 5th place in the Premier League, a place that probably gives qualification as an extra place for English football is within reach due to good play in this year’s European tournaments.
The Merseyside side spent significant sums of money last summer, but it clearly takes time for some of the new signings to settle in at Anfield (we mention Alexander Isak who was bought for €145 million from Newcstle). Liverpool could need reinforcements in a number of different positions, as Mohamed Salah has confirmed that he will leave, while players such as Andy Robertson and Ibrahima Konaté will soon have expiring contracts.
Because of the huge spending of money, you have to be careful this summer not to break financial rules. In the 2025/2026 season, it was bought for an incredible 482.9 million euros and sold for less than half. See the list at the bottom!.
Liverpool are one of several clubs showing interest in signing Real Madrid midfielder Tchouaméni before the summer transfer window. – they face competition from Manchester United in the Premier League and Bayern Munich in the Bundesliga so far.
The France international, who has been described as “the best defensive midfielder in the world”, is believed to be tempted by a potential move to the Premier League this summer, but Madrid hope to keep him in Spain.
The Spanish giants want to offer Tchouaméni a new three-year contract, and Madrid consider him indispensable. – One thing is for sure, if someone is going to secure you he will be a big invoice that has to be paid, I am surprised by all sums below 100 million euros.

Arrivals
| Player | Age | Nationality | Liberal Party | Club | League | Fee |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Alexander Isak (Central Striker) | 25 | Sweden / Eritrea | Newcastle United | Newcastle | England Premier League | €145,00 mill |
| Florian Wirtz (Attacking midfield) | 22 | Germany | Bayer 04 Leverkusen | Leverkusen | Germany Bundesliga | €125,00 mill |
| Hugo Ekitiké (Central Striker) | 23 | France / Cameroon | Eintracht Frankfurt | Frankfurt | Germany Bundesliga | €95,00 mill |
| Milos Kerkez (Left back) | 21 | Hungary / Serbia | AFC Bournemouth | Bournemouth | England Premier League | €46,90 mill |
| Jeremie Frimpong (Right back) | 24 | Netherlands / Ghana | Bayer 04 Leverkusen | Leverkusen | Germany Bundesliga | €40,00 mill |
| Giovanni Leoni (Centre-back) | 18 | Italy | Parma Calcio 1913 | Parma | Italy Serie A | €31,00 mill |
| Freddie Woodman (Keeper) | 28 | England | Preston North End | Preston | England Championship | Free Transition |
| Trey Nyoni (Central Midfield) | 18 | England / Zimbabwe | Liverpool FC U21 | Liverpool U21 | England Premier League 2 | – |
| Calvin Ramsay (Right back) | 21 | Scotland | Liverpool FC U21 | Liverpool U21 | England Premier League 2 | – |
| Rio Ngumoha (Left Wing) | 16 | England / Nigeria | Liverpool FC U18 | Liverpool U18 | England U18 Premier League | – |
| Giorgi Mamardashvili (Keeper) | 24 | Georgia | Valencia CF | Valencia | Spain LaLiga | End of loan (30/06/2025) |
| Ben Gannon-Doak (Right wing) | 19 | Scotland | Middlesbrough FC | Middlesbrough | England Championship | End of loan (30/06/2025) |
| Stefan Bajcetic (Defensive midfield) | 20 | Spain / Serbia | UD Las Palmas | UD Las Palmas | Spain LaLiga | End of loan (30/06/2025) |
| Nat Phillips (Centre-back) | 28 | England | Derby County | Derby | England Championship | End of loan (30/06/2025) |
| Rhys Williams (Centre-back) | 24 | England / Jamaica | Morecambe FC | Morecambe FC | England League Two | End of loan (30/06/2025) |
| Harvey Davies (Keeper) | 22 | England | Crawley Town | Crawley Town | England League Two | End of loan (02/02/2026) |
Total arrivals: €482.90 mill
Median age: 22.1
Total market value of arrivals: €515,90 million
Departures
| Player | Age | Nationality | Club | League | Fee |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Luis Díaz (Left wing) | 28 | Colombia | Bayern Munich | Germany Bundesliga | €70,00 mill |
| Darwin Núñez (Central striker) | 26 | Uruguay | Al-Hilal SFC | Saudi Arabia Saudi Pro League | €53,00 mill |
| Jarell Quansah (Centre-back) | 22 | England / Scotland | Bayer 04 Leverkusen | Germany Bundesliga | €35,00 mill |
| Ben Gannon-Doak (Right wing) | 19 | Scotland | AFC Bournemouth | England Premier League | €23,20 mill |
| Caoimhín Kelleher (Keeper) | 26 | Ireland | Brentford FC | England Premier League | €14,80 mill |
| Trent Alexander-Arnold (Right back) | 26 | England | Real Madrid | Spain LaLiga | €10,00 mill |
| Tyler Morton (Defensive midfield) | 22 | England | Olympique Lyon | France Ligue 1 | €10,00 mill |
| Nat Phillips (Centre-back) | 28 | England | West Bromwich Albion | England Championship | €3.50 mill |
| Harvey Elliott (Attacking midfield) | 22 | England | Aston Villa | England Premier League | Loans |
| Konstantinos Tsimikas (Left back) | 29 | Greece | AS Roma | Italy Serie A | Loans |
| Vitezslav Jaros (Keeper) | 23 | Czech Republic | Ajax Amsterdam | Netherlands Eredivisie | Loans |
| Harvey Davies (Keeper) | 21 | England | Crawley Town | England League Two | Loans |
Total departures: €219.50 mill
Median age: 24.3
Total market value of departures: €306.50 million
